Skip to content

Commit

Permalink
Added Env variables to set QT theme
Browse files Browse the repository at this point in the history
Signed-off-by: Navdeep Singh Sidhu <navdeepsingh.sidhu95@gmail.com>
  • Loading branch information
deepsidhu1313 authored and mgrojo committed Aug 22, 2020
1 parent 441a68a commit 7b5d652
Showing 1 changed file with 14 additions and 2 deletions.
16 changes: 14 additions & 2 deletions snap/snapcraft.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-22,14 +22,24 @@
grade: devel
icon: images/logo.svg
type: app

apps:
sqlitebrowser:
command: desktop-launch $SNAP/bin/sqlitebrowser
desktop: share/applications/sqlitebrowser.desktop
environment:
DISABLE_WAYLAND: 1
TMPDIR: $XDG_RUNTIME_DIR
XLOCALEDIR: '$SNAP/usr/share/X11/locale'
LOCPATH: '$SNAP/usr/lib/locale'
GTK_PATH: $SNAP/lib/gtk-2.0
GTK_DATA_PREFIX: $SNAP
XDG_DATA_DIRS: $SNAP/share:$XDG_DATA_DIRS
XDG_CONFIG_HOME: '$HOME/.config'
XKB_CONFIG_ROOT: '$SNAP/usr/share/X11/xkb'
XDG_CONFIG_DIRS: '$SNAP/etc/xdg:$XDG_CONFIG_DIRS'
XDG_DATA_HOME: '$SNAP/usr/share'
DISABLE_WAYLAND: '1'
QT_QPA_PLATFORMTHEME: qt5ct
plugs:
- desktop
- gsettings
Expand All @@ -38,6 +48,7 @@
- wayland
- x11
- removable-media
- cups-control

build-packages:
- build-essential
Expand All @@ -49,7 +60,6 @@
- cmake
- libsqlcipher-dev
- libqcustomplot-dev

- libqt5scintilla2-dev
- git
parts:
Expand Down Expand Up @@ -119,5 +129,7 @@
- etc/X11/Xsession.d/90atk-adaptor
- usr/lib/gnome-settings-daemon-3.0/gtk-modules/at-spi2-atk.desktop
- usr/lib/unity-settings-daemon-1.0/gtk-modules/at-spi2-atk.desktop
- usr/lib/*-linux-gnu*/libQt5PrintSupport.so*
- usr/lib/*-linux-gnu*/libQt5Xml.so*
prime:
- $wanted

0 comments on commit 7b5d652

Please sign in to comment.